RESUMO

Hypertensive renal injury is accompanied by tubular interstitial fibrosis leading to increased risk for renal failure. This study aimed to explore the influences of miR-122-5p in hypertension-mediated renal fibrosis and damage. 14-week-old male SHR and WKY rats were randomly assigned to treat with rAAV-miR-122-5p or rAAV-GFP for 8 weeks. There were marked increases in miR-122-5p and Kim-1 levels and decreases in FOXO3 and SIRT6 levels in hypertensive rats. Transfection with rAAV-miR-122-5p triggered exacerbation of renal fibrosis, apoptosis and inflammatory injury in SHR, associated with downregulated levels of FOXO3, SIRT6, ATG5 and BNIP3 as well as upregulated expression of Kim-1, NOX4, CTGF, and TGF-ß1. In cultured primary mouse renal tubular interstitial fibroblasts, exposure to angiotensin II resulted in obvious downregulation of FOXO3, SIRT6, ATG5, BNIP3 and nitric oxide levels as well as augmented cellular migration, oxidative stress, and inflammation, which were exacerbated by miR-122-5p mimic while rescued by miR-122-5p inhibitor and rhFOXO3, respectively. Notably, knockdown of FOXO3 strikingly blunted cellular protective effects of miR-122-5p inhibitor. In summary, miR-122-5p augments renal fibrosis, inflammatory and oxidant injury in hypertensive rats by suppressing the expression of FOXO3. Pharmacological inhibition of miR-122-5p has potential therapeutic significance for hypertensive renal injury and fibrosis-related kidney diseases.

RESUMO

AIMS: This study sought to compare healthcare quality and 30 day, 90 day, and 1 year mortality rates among patients admitted to secondary and tertiary hospitals for heart failure (HF) in Beijing. METHODS AND RESULTS: This study retrospectively enrolled patients hospitalized with a primary discharge diagnosis of HF during January 2014 to December 2015, from five tertiary and four secondary hospitals, in Beijing, China. Mortality data were extracted from Beijing Death Surveillance Database. HF healthcare quality indices were used to evaluate in-hospital care. Associations between hospital level and mortality rates were assessed using generalized linear mixed models, adjusting for patients' baseline characteristics and intra-hospital correlation. Data from 1413 patients (median [interquartile range] age = 74 [65-80] years, 52.7% female) from secondary hospitals and 1250 patients (median [interquartile range] age = 72 [61-79] years, 43.3% female) from tertiary hospitals were collected. Rates of left ventricular ejection fraction assessment (73.2% vs. 90.1%) and combined use of ß-blockers and angiotensin-converting enzyme inhibitors/angiotensin II receptor blockers (30.1% vs. 49.3%) were lower in secondary hospitals than those in tertiary hospitals, respectively. Patients admitted to secondary hospitals had a higher 90 day mortality [10.8% vs. 5.0%; adjusted odds ratio (OR): 2.06; 95% confidence interval (CI): 1.10-3.84, P = 0.024 and a higher 1 year mortality rate [21.0% vs. 12.1%; adjusted OR: 1.64; 95% CI: 1.02-2.62, P = 0.039], but 30 day mortality rates were not significantly different (5.5% vs. 3.0%; adjusted OR: 1.49; 95% CI: 0.63-3.52, P = 0.368). CONCLUSIONS: Worse quality of care for patients with HF in secondary hospitals was associated with higher 90 day and 1 year mortality rates. Improving care quality in secondary hospitals is crucial to improve prognosis of patients they served.

RESUMO

BACKGROUND: It is unclear whether catheter ablation (CA) for atrial fibrillation (AF) affects the long-term prognosis in the elderly. This study aims to evaluate the relationship between CA and long-term outcomes in elderly patients with AF. METHODS: Patients more than 75 years old with non-valvular AF were prospectively enrolled between August 2011 and December 2017 in the Chinese Atrial Fibrillation Registry Study. Participants who underwent CA at baseline were propensity score matched (1:1) with those who did not receive CA. The outcome events included all-cause mortality, cardiovascular mortality, stroke/transient ischemic attack (TIA), and cardiovascular hospitalization. RESULTS: Overall, this cohort included 571 ablated patients and 571 non-ablated patients with similar characteristics on 18 dimensions. During a mean follow-up of 39.75 ± 19.98 months (minimum six months), 24 patients died in the ablation group, compared with 60 deaths in the non-ablation group [hazard ratio (HR) = 0.49, 95% confidence interval (CI): 0.30-0.79, P = 0.0024]. Besides, 6 ablated and 29 non-ablated subjects died of cardiovascular disease (HR = 0.25, 95% CI: 0.11-0.61, P = 0.0022). A total of 27 ablated and 40 non-ablated patients suffered stroke/TIA (HR = 0.79, 95% CI: 0.48-1.28, P = 0.3431). In addition, 140 ablated and 194 non-ablated participants suffered cardiovascular hospitalization (HR = 0.84, 95% CI: 0.67-1.04, P = 0.1084). Subgroup analyses according to gender, type of AF, time since onset of AF, and anticoagulants exposure in initiation did not show significant heterogeneity. CONCLUSIONS: In elderly patients with AF, CA may be associated with a lower incidence of all-cause and cardiovascular mortality.
